pokerhand
A library to classify poker hands.
For poker functions, only supports 5 card hands.
Card suits: 'h','c','s','d'
Card ranks: '2','3','4','5','6','7','8','9','T','J','Q','K','A'
To install:
npm install pokerhand --save
To use:
var pokerhand = ; var Deck = pokerhandDeck;var Poker = pokerhandPoker;var Card = pokerhandCard;var Hand = pokerhandHand; // create deck and poker objectvar d = ;var p = d; // must have five cardsvar cards = 'c' 'A' 'c' 'Q' 'c' 'T' 'c' 'K' 'c' 'J'; // create a handvar h = cards; if p console; // outputs 'straight flush'console;
To run tests:
grunt
To run poker app test:
grunt pokerhand